无法从另一个.cs文件访问以.cs文件编写的C#Abstract类

时间:2015-11-25 00:51:00

标签: c# asp.net inheritance abstract-class

我有一个用单独的.cs文件(BmiCalculator.cs)

编写的抽象类
module.factory

我有另一个类文件(CalBmiStd.cs),它来自上面的类。

namespace WebApplication1.App_Code
{
    public abstract class BmiCalculator
    {
        public abstract double Calculate(int heightA, int heightB, double weight);
    }
}

然而,(在CalBmiStd.cs中)公共类CalBmiStd:BmiCalculator"," BmiCalculator"显示为红色,不允许我扩展抽象类。

有任何想法解决这个问题吗?

1 个答案:

答案 0 :(得分:1)

已解决 - 将Build Action(在BmiCalculator.cs的文件属性中)更改为Compile解决了该问题。

感谢Crowcoder。